ReadyNAS Duo v1 stuck in a boot loop....
My ReadyNAS Duo seems to have some kind of problem. Running 4.1.12. Shares a UPS with my NV+ v2, which is running just fine. It has got itself stuck into some kind of boot loop. It tries to st...
wetenhr
Nov 21, 2013Tutor
A new PSU seems to have done the trick. Both disks now spin up without any trouble. The (new) PSU itself is still quite warm to the touch, but not as extreme as the old one. So it looks as though that must have been the problem.
